Common Chamberlain Garage Door Problems We Solve in North Bel Air

  • Torsion spring snap on single-spring double-car doors. Harford County’s 1980s–90s tract builders saved money with one spring per two-car door. When it goes — and North Bel Air’s humidity-rusted coils go more often than you’d think — the 16-foot steel panel drops hard. The impact frequently shears the Chamberlain opener’s rail bracket. We replace the spring with a matched pair rated for 15,000 cycles and reinforce that bracket so it doesn’t happen twice.
  • Logic board failure from Susquehanna valley power surges. Summer storms rolling off the valley hit North Bel Air harder than suburban Baltimore. We’ve replaced dozens of Chamberlain circuit boards fried by voltage spikes that the original surge protectors — if they were ever installed — stopped handling years ago. We use OEM boards for backward compatibility with older model lines.
  • Gear sprocket wear in original 1/2 HP chain-drive units. Those Power Drive openers have been cycling for 20-plus years in North Bel Air’s attached garages. Winter freeze-thaw stiffens the lubricant, the motor strains, and the nylon gear strips its teeth. We stock complete gear kits and can usually swap them same-day.
  • Safety sensor misalignment from frost-heaved concrete. North Bel Air’s clay soil doesn’t drain fast. Water freezes, the apron lifts, and the Chamberlain’s photo eyes — mounted just inches off the ground — no longer see each other. It’s not the sensor; it’s the slab. We realign and often shim the brackets to compensate.
  • MyQ connectivity drops in older ranch layouts. The Chamberlain B970 and B1381 need solid WiFi signal to reach the router. North Bel Air’s 1990s ranches on Route 1 with their original construction and garage-at-the-far-end floor plans? Dead zones happen. We test signal strength before we quote the smart upgrade.

Chamberlain Models & Products We Service in North Bel Air

We work on the full Chamberlain residential line, including legacy units other companies won’t touch. That covers the Power Drive 1/2 HP chain-drive — still hanging in half the 1980s colonials here — the Whisper Drive belt-drive in 1/2 and 3/4 HP, the MyQ-enabled B970, B750, and B1381 smart openers, and the RJO70 wall-mount for garages where ceiling clearance is tight.

Our parts approach is specific: OEM Chamberlain logic boards and gear kits for guaranteed backward compatibility with older model lines, but high-tensile aftermarket torsion springs rated to 15,000 cycles instead of Chamberlain’s standard 10,000. North Bel Air’s spring snap frequency justifies the upgrade. My 1987 Chamberlain chain-drive opener stopped reversing when the door hits something — is it time for a full replacement?

Not necessarily. The force adjustment potentiometers on pre-1993 Chamberlain openers drift over decades, and the safety reversal system may just need recalibration to current standards. We test force settings and the mechanical reversal mechanism first. If the gear train is intact and the motor still pulls rated load, a tune-up and safety check often runs under $200. Is a single torsion spring on my two-car garage in Fountain Green a ticking time bomb?

It’s a predictable failure, not a random one. Single springs on double-car doors in North Bel Air’s 1980s–90s subdivisions typically cycle out at 8,000–12,000 uses — roughly 7–10 years for a household with two drivers. When it snaps, the door drops fully closed and you can’t lift it manually. We replace singles with matched pairs rated for 15,000 cycles, which also reduces wear on your Chamberlain opener by improving door balance. I want to upgrade to a Chamberlain MyQ smart opener — will it work in my 1990 ranch on Route 1?

Yes, if your garage has adequate WiFi coverage. The B970 and B1381 need consistent 2.4 GHz signal strength at the opener location. North Bel Air’s older ranches with the garage at the far end of the house often have dead zones. We test signal strength during our estimate and can recommend a mesh extender placement if needed. The MyQ retrofit itself installs on standard header mounts without structural changes.

After a freeze-thaw cycle, my garage door binds — does my Chamberlain opener need adjustment?

Probably not. North Bel Air’s clay soil holds water, and when temperatures swing, the concrete apron heaves enough to pinch the door in its tracks. Your Chamberlain opener then strains, strips gears, or trips the overload. We check track plumb and level first, shim as needed, and only adjust opener force settings after the door moves freely by hand. Forcing the opener to compensate for a mechanical bind destroys the gear train.

My Chamberlain opener’s remote stopped working — is the battery dead or is it a wiring issue?

Start with the battery. If a fresh battery doesn’t restore range, the issue is usually the receiver logic board — especially if your unit predates 2010. North Bel Air’s summer storm frequency means we’ve replaced more surge-damaged receiver boards here than in drier climates.
